Voyager:自主学习型AI代理在Minecraft中的应用

近期,人工智能领域出现了一项引人注目的新研究,介绍了Voyager——一个在Minecraft中能够自主学习和进化的LLM(大型语言模型)驱动代理。这项技术不仅能够自编程,还能在没有任何人类干预的情况下独立玩游戏,展现出了非凡的自主性。

什么是Voyager?

Voyager是一个终身学习型的代理,专门用于玩Minecraft。它不采用传统的强化学习技术,而是利用GPT-4技术来不断改进其完成任务的能力,通过适应和重写代码来实现自编程。Voyager使用GPT-4来为自己编写程序。

Voyager的工作原理是什么?

Voyager使用的GPT-4技术使其能够编写、改进并转移存储在外部技能库中的代码。这些技能帮助它导航、开门、挖掘资源、制作镐子或与僵尸战斗。代码的执行被视为“训练”,而经过训练的模型则是Voyager迭代组装的技能代码库。

Voyager的组成部分有哪些?

Voyager由三个主要部分组成:

  • 迭代提示机制:这个机制结合了游戏反馈、执行错误和自检查来完善程序。
  • 技能库:这个库存储和检索复杂行为。
  • 自动化课程:这个课程最大化了探索。
沪ICP备2024098111号-1
上海秋旦网络科技中心:上海市奉贤区金大公路8218号1幢 联系电话:17898875485